Creative`s new Video Blaster WebCam 3 is an affordable, easy to use, compact digital camera, offering users the power to capture, create and communicate in full colour, full-motion video directly from the PC.
Available in South Africa through Memtek-MMW, WebCam 3 features faster frame rates, sharper images and a robust software bundle, enabling users to send video e-mail, create a personal Web site and video conference via the Internet.
Says David Sharples, product manager at Memtek-MMW: "Not only does the Video Blaster WebCam 3 boast an improved, higher resolution CMOS sensor with more than three times the resolution of previous WebCams, it is also capable of 16.7 million colours and live video capture of up to 30 frames per second at a resolution of 352x288.
"WebCam 3 supports still image capture at up to 640x480 and features a lens which can be focused within a range of 75mm to infinity."
Sharples maintains that installation and configuration is simple, and is optimised for use with Microsoft Windows 98.
"WebCam 3 comes bundled with a full suite of software, including Video Blaster WebCam Monitor - an application for recording video, setting up a `security camera` or publishing a Web site.
"Video Blaster WebCam Control can be used to adjust camera settings, take snapshots, capture video, and sort all your images and motion video into an easy-to-use album. A system tray application, Video Blaster WebCam Control is always ready to go with just one click of the mouse," he says.
Video Blaster WebCam 3 also comes with ArcSoft`s Polaroid PhotoMAX, for retouching images, sending video e-mail, printing images to a colour printer and creating photo "fantasies" by combining images with fantasy backgrounds from the PhotoMAX gallery.
Available with a parallel port connector (model CT6920) or with a USB connector (model CT6840), Web Cam 3 requires an IBM PC or 100 percent compatible, an Intel Pentium, Pentium II, Pentium III, AMD-K6, or AMD-K6-2 processor running at 133 MHz or higher and 16 MB of RAM.
